What is a part time scheduler?

A Part Time Scheduler is responsible for coordinating appointments, meetings, or work schedules for a business or organization on a part-time basis. They communicate with clients, customers, or employees to ensure efficient scheduling and minimize conflicts. This role often requires str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and familiarity with scheduling software. Part-time schedules typically vary based on company needs, and the position may be remote or on-site depending on the employer.

What does a part time scheduler do?

As a Part Time Scheduler, your day usually involves coordinating and confirming appointments, updating schedules in company systems, and communicating schedule changes with team members or clients. You will often collaborate closely with staff, management, or clients to accommodate preferences and resolve conflicts. The role may also include responding to emails, handling last-minute rescheduling requests, and ensuring the calendar is accurate and up to date. Flexibility, organization, and clear communication are vital, as priorities can shift throughout your shift. This dynamic environment offers valuable experience in time management and teamwork, which can lead to additional scheduling or administrative opportunities.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a part time scheduler?

To thrive as a Part Time Scheduler, you need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and experience with calendar management or scheduling software, often sup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with tools like Microsoft Outlook, Google Calendar, or industry-specific scheduling platforms is frequently required. Excellent communication, multitasking, and problem-solving abilities help you coordinate with multiple teams and handle last-minute changes efficiently. These skills ensure that appointments, shifts, or meetings are effectively managed, minimizing conflicts and supporting seamless business operations.
